  • Diana Stanley, wealthy young debutante and known member of a Secret Society, approached the coterie in Velma's Diner.⚠ </br>
  • Ms. Stanley asked the coterie to solve a problem with Rex Murphy, local reporter.⚠ </br>
  • Rex is reporting on a series of "monster" sightings at the docks.⚠ </br>
  • Somehow, despite being involved in a number of supernatural cases, Rex has not yet been disappeared or turned up dead.⚠ </br>
  • Ms. Stanley says the "monsters" are obviously fake, since she has reliable information that one of the "monsters" is a dead woman.⚠ </br>
  • Rex's reporting is in danger of causing serious embarrassment to one of Ms. Stanley's associates, she wants it stopped.⚠ </br>
  • Ms. Stanley doens't care if Rex is "taken care of" or the mystery is dealt with, whatever it takes to stop him reporting on it. ⚠ </br>
  • The coterie pays a visit to the Arkham Advertiser newspaper offices and meets Randy, the security guard.⚠ </br>
  • Leo tried to convince Randy to let him into the building on business, but Randy was concerned for his job.⚠ </br>
  • Clinton tried to intimidate Randy, but was not entirely successful.⚠ </br>
  • Nuala attempted to cover for Clinton's ham-fisted brutishness, but just rattled Randy further, prompting him to try calling the police.⚠ </br>
  • Finally, Dr. Hyde stepped in and used mental powers to convince Randy to let them in. ⚠ </br>
  • Dr. Hyde then went to work smoothing out Randy's memories of their entrance to make them less alarming.⚠ </br>
  • Leo and Clinton headed upstairs to search for Rex's office. They overheard him talking to the cleaning lady, Amelia.⚠ </br>
  • Nuala waited on the stairs, ready to intercept anyone fleeing if things got violent or strange.⚠ </br>
  • Clinton introduced himself as a monster hunting "cryptozoologist" from Tennessee, but his story of man-eating fish monsters was not taken seriously.⚠ </br>
  • Rex eventually revealed three photographs of the Dockside Monsters, showing them to be pale, wet, dressed in rags, covered in unknown stains and tainted by some kind of blood poisoning or rot.⚠ </br>
  • After learning what they could from Rex, the coterie left the building to investigate the docks.⚠ </br>
  • There was a brief debate if they should murder Rex, but it was eventually decided that they should investigate the docks first and consider murder later, if necessary.⚠ </br>
  • When the coterie arrived at the docks, they found a policeman chasing down a strange figure and followed him.⚠ </br>
  • The policeman chased his quarry into a dark alley, where the pursued figure dumped a woman's body into the corner before turning to attack.⚠ </br>
  • The creature, presumably one of the Dockside Monsters, moved inhumanly fast to attack the policeman after he drew his weapon and threatened it.⚠ </br>
  • Before any of the coterie could react, the Monster had disarmed and tackled the policeman, ending his screams by biting into his throat.⚠ </br>
  • Leo picked up the discarded gun⚠ </br>
  • Nuala went to check on the woman the Monster had dropped in the alley.⚠ </br>
